Hi,

we have a server wich has 4 physical CPU's with Hyper Threading enabled. So lansweeper reports that this server has 8 processors --> Is not correct.

Then we have a few notebooks with Dual Core processors. Lansweeper reports that these notebooks have 1 processor --> This is correct.

With wich information would lansweeper show the amount of processors? Could this be fixed?
